Lianne was speechless for a moment. 

Can’t he just skip this question? 

None of your business!Lianne answered in frustration.

You came here without telling your mom?Laurent saw right through her. You stole her card, didn’t you?” 

Lianne puffed up her cheeks, furious like an angry pufferfish. 

How can someone be this annoying? 

He’s too much. 

The private room door suddenly opened. Mason stood there and said, If you’ve got something to say, come inside. Can’t you see the little girl is about to cry?” 

Laurent glanced toward the hallway. It’s crowded out here. Let your friend come in too.” 

Lianne’s face lit up right away. She knew this meant the argument was over. I knew you were the best, Laurent! I’ll go get my friend Ava.” 

When Mason heard that name, he turned and gave Laurent a quick look. Your friend’s name is Ava? Which family is she from? How come I’ve never seen her before?” 

Lianne thought Laurent’s friend seemed pretty nice. He had even helped her out just now. 

She just came from Alayna Planet. She doesn’t live on Capitol Planet. Her name is Ava!After saying that, she ran off in a hurry. 

Mason and Laurent exchanged a knowing glance. Everyone in the room had heard their conversation from outside. They looked at each other and then turned their eyes toward the door, their expressions filled with curiosity. 

Ava, perfect timing! My brother and his friends are having dinner here. Come on, let’s join them.” 

Ava felt hesitant. She didn’t know those people, and she had only met Lianne for the first time that day. 

Lianne, why don’t you go cat with your brother? I should head back.” 

Lianne grabbed her hand, her eyes brimming with tears. Ava, are you mad at me? It’s my fault.

I didn’t think things through. You’re right to be angry.”

The dolllike girl looked up at her and started to cry. Ava had no defense against that. Then Lianne went on, If you don’t come in with me, my brother will think I’m lying. He’ll yell at me for sure when we get home. Ava, please don’t leave me hanging.” 

Ava sighed. Even though they had just met, she really liked this little girl. She reached out and touched the headband on Lianne’s head. Alright, I’ll go in with you. If your brother asks, I’ll explain for you.” 

As she spoke, she took a hairpin from her bag. It was made from a metal called snow jade, which is white and smooth, like creamy jade, but extremely hard. It was perfect for making jewelry. Her grandpa had made it by hand a few years ago as a birthday gift. 

She lifted her hand slightly and twisted her long hair into a quick bun. Her movements were graceful and smooth. Her dark hair swayed lightly, carrying a faint scent with the passing breeze that felt quietly alluring. 

Mason pressed his thumb against his knuckle behind his back. Could she really be that person? Aside from the same name and being from Alayna Planet, she looked nothing like the girl in the file. 

The one in the file looked ordinary. She only stood out for being hardworking and disciplined. Nothing else about her was special. 

When he had been forced into that match, Mason had stared at that simple file, doubting everything. 

He lowered his eyes and glanced at the others in the room. It seemed none of them were feeling calm either. 

Ava followed Lianne to the private room door. The moment she looked inside, she recognized the men sitting there. They were the same ones she had seen in the elevator earlier. 

She steadied herself. She was just there to eat and drink for free, and she decided to stay invisible for the rest of the night. 

When Lianne walked in, she saw three people inside. One of them was the current sensation in the music scene, the lead member of the popular group K.M.N. 

Lianne clutched her chest, feeling like she might faint from excitement. She shot Laurent a glare. He had such a famous friend, but never said anything. 

The fangirl in her almost screamed, but managed to hold it in. Anyone who knew would understand how big this was. This guy wasn’t easy to deal with. Along with his fame came his sharp tongue. Fans called him the King of Sassand the Master of Calling People Out.”

He had once scolded an actress so badly that she almost quit the industry. Though, to be fair, that woman had tried to use him for publicity. Still, in the entertainment world, everyone knew to be careful with words. But he was someone who just didn’t follow the rules. 

Lianne couldn’t stop glancing at Ryan. Her excitement was obvious to everyone. 

Following her gaze, Ava looked over too. The masked man from that morning had removed his mask. His face was striking and wild, with a teasing look in his eyes. He made a faint clicking sound that carried a strange hint of amusement.
